Choosing the Right Treadmill

When it comes to achieving your fitness goals, finding the perfect treadmill can make all the difference. With so many options available in the market, it’s essential to choose a treadmill that aligns with your specific needs and requirements.

  1. Consider your fitness goals: Before diving into the vast array of treadmill choices, take a moment to reflect on your fitness goals. Are you a beginner looking to incorporate regular walking into your routine, or are you an experienced runner aiming for intense cardio sessions? Understanding your fitness objectives will help you narrow down the features and specifications that matter most to you.

  2. Evaluate your available space: Treadmills come in various sizes, so it’s crucial to assess the space you have in your home or gym. Measure the area where you plan to place the treadmill and ensure there is enough room for the machine’s dimensions. This step will prevent any inconvenience or disappointment once you’ve made your purchase.

  3. Consider the features: Different treadmills offer a range of features designed to enhance your workout experience. Some common features include adjustable inclines, built-in workout programs, heart rate monitors, and compatibility with fitness apps. Consider which features are essential to you and prioritize accordingly.

Effective Workout Techniques

  1. Variety is Key: Incorporate a diverse range of workout techniques into your fitness treadmill routine to keep things interesting and maximize your results. Mixing up your workouts will not only challenge different muscle groups but also prevent boredom and motivation slumps. Try interval training, where you alternate between fast-paced bursts and slower recovery periods, or experiment with incline settings to simulate uphill climbs. By constantly challenging your body in new ways, you’ll unlock your full potential and achieve remarkable fitness goals on the treadmill.

  2. Listen to Your Body: Pay attention to your body’s signals during your treadmill workouts. Push yourself to reach new limits, but also know when to dial it back to prevent injury. It’s essential to strike a balance between challenging yourself and ensuring that you’re working at a safe and sustainable intensity. Get familiar with your breathing rate, heart rate, and perceived exertion levels to gauge your effort accurately. By listening to your body and adjusting your workout techniques accordingly, you’ll optimize your performance on the fitness treadmill.

Tracking Progress and Staying Motivated

  1. Monitoring Your Improvement

To maximize your fitness treadmill experience, it’s crucial to keep track of your progress. By regularly monitoring your improvements, you’ll be able to see how far you’ve come and stay motivated to push further. One effective way to track your progress is by recording key measurements such as distance covered, calories burned, and time spent on the treadmill. These metrics will provide tangible evidence of your hard work and serve as a reminder of the goals you’ve set for yourself.
